Regional Analysis of South Korea Industrial CAN Transceiver Market
South Korea’s industrial CAN transceiver demand varies significantly across regions, influenced by economic activity, industry concentration, and technological infrastructure. The Seoul metropolitan area remains the dominant hub, benefiting from dense automotive and electronics manufacturing clusters, high R&D activity, and advanced supply chains. This region exhibits the highest growth rates, supported by substantial investments in smart factory initiatives and Industry 4.0 adoption.
In Ulsan, a major industrial port city, the focus is on heavy industries like shipbuilding and petrochemicals, which demand rugged, high-performance transceivers. Incheon’s proximity to international logistics hubs fosters growth in automation and warehouse management systems. Emerging regions such as Daegu and Gyeonggi Province are gaining traction due to government incentives and the proliferation of small-to-medium enterprises adopting IoT solutions. Overall, the regional landscape reflects a balanced mix of mature industrial clusters and nascent innovation zones, offering strategic opportunities for market entrants and investors seeking regional differentiation.
